
Nonna Design Flips the Switch on Traditional Rugs
If you’ve ever wished you could give a room an instant refresh without a lot of fuss, then the Tangram line of rugs is singing your song. Flip ’em over for a whole new experience! The brainchild of Nonna Design, a British interiors studio founded in 2010, reversible Tangram is two rugs in one. The customizable polypropylene rug is offered in four styles: the runner-like Line, Tear (as in drop), circular Moon, and semicircular Half-Moon—all available in a palette that includes green, tan, blue, and terra-cotta, plus about 75 other colors. Each format is offered in solid and shape-within-a-shape iterations.
